Kenosha, WI – David Louis James transitioned into eternal life on Monday, March 21, 2022, at the Claridge Nursing Home in Kenosha, Wisconsin. He was born on August 2, 1964, in Racine, Wisconsin to the late Frank and Elsie Ruth (nee: Jenkins) James.
David graduated from Washington Park High School in Racine. He married Vivian Moore, from that matrimony, two sons were born. James was a member and deacon of St. Paul Baptist Church in Racine, where Bishop Lawrence L. Kirby was his pastor. He also attended Grace Lutheran Church in Kenosha Wisconsin. His favorite hobby was collecting comic books. David had so many he could’ve opened his own comic bookstore. He also collected model airplanes. His greatest love was his family.
Remaining to cherish his memory are his two sons Josiah and Joshua James and their mother Vivian James; two sisters Anniepearl Jackson of Kenosha, WI and Toni Foster of Jacksonville, North Carolina; a granddaughter Dream; stepdaughter Melissa; two aunts Clydean Roberson of Wichita, Kansas and Eloise Jenkins of Kenosha, WI; as well as many nieces and nephews, cousins, other relatives, and friends. David was preceded in death by his parents Frank and Elsie Ruth James; his grandparents Clyde and Elizabeth Jenkins; aunts Betty Brown and Norma Jean Foster; his uncle Charles Jenkins and cousins.
A Memorial Service to Celebrate David’s Life will be held on Saturday, April 30, 2022, 11:00am. The service will be at St. Paul Baptist Church, 1123 Center St., Racine, WI.
